7 Essential Tips on How to Throw a Birthday Party for your Dog
Annetebrown:
While your cute pooch may not understand the idea of a birthday party, you shouldn’t ignore it. Dog pets are loyal and loving as other family members. So, it doesn’t hurt doing something good for them to feel appreciated. If it is your first time planning a dog party, you might be a little unsure of what to do to make the party memorable. Luckily, for you, we have compiled a list of useful dog birthday party ideas to help you get started.
1. Plan your budget:
Similar to other events, you need to make out a budget for your dog birthday party. Unlike other parties, you certainly don’t have to spend a lot of money. Surprisingly you can throw a fantastic dog birthday party with a budget as low as $50!
2. Venue
Next, you need to choose the Venue. Before deciding on the site, it is crucial to consider certain factors. This may include, your budget, number of guests and space available. If you are planning a small party, your backyard may do the trick. However, if you have many guests, make other arrangements.

Bonus Tip:
Dogs needs an open space where they can run around as they play. So if your place isn’t enough, you can go to a dog park, dog-friendly human park, dog water park, agility center, dog party center or a dog beach.
3. Invitation
After planning the venue, it’s time to invite your guests. Here you have two options. You can either invite your friends and neighbors with dogs or invite human friends who are acquainted with your dog.
Bonus tip: This day should be fun, so never invite an aggressive dog even if it’s from your best friend’s home.
4. Decorate
Next, you will need to decorate your venue. Just like decorating parties for your friends and family, make the venue for your pooch’s birthday beautiful. Balloons and streamers are a decent standard décor. However, you can also find other dog-themed ways to make the party unique.
Bonus tip: of course, you shouldn’t forget dressing your dog for the occasion
5. Cakes
Remember a birthday party is incomplete without the cake. Note, when it comes to dogs, a human cake is not fit for consumption. These cakes are often filled with lots of sugar, which is terrible for dogs. If you don’t have time to bake the cake using a dog-friendly recipe, you can always order from a bakery that specializes in dog cakes.

6. Food
Well, the cake is just an appetizer. You also need to get other edible items for your poodle. Pancakes are a great choice. The best thing about the pancakes is that they are also human-friendly. Next, get some ice cream for your pet. Dogs love ice cream. However, never offer them real ice cream as it may lead to gastrointestinal problems. Instead, whip up a dog-friendly ice cream. Simply blend bananas with plain yogurt. Add peanut butter and then leave it in the freezer overnight. You can also make ice pops with beef or chicken broth.
7. Games
Make the party even more exciting by adding some fun activities for your dog. Dogs love to fetch game, so you should get plenty of balls for your dogs. You can also add other toys or rent tunnels for the pets. Just visit a local pet store and be creative.
Conclusion
Besides an afternoon full of cute dog shenanigans, don’t forget about your human friends. Prepare something delicious to eat and offer some wine or beer to keep the party going. Last but not the least; don’t forget getting your dog a present!
